Rhodium-catalyzed chelation-assisted activation of the β-C-H
bond of α,β-unsaturated ketoximes and subsequent
reaction with alkynes affords highly substituted pyridine derivatives.
This new method provides an opportunity for the one-pot synthesis
of pyridines with all five positions (C2-C6)
substituted.
